Poacher on way to Delhi held with 600 parrots

India: A youth transporting 600 parrots stuffed in four iron cages kept on the roof of a Uttar Pradesh State Road Transport Corporation (UPSRTC) bus was nabbed near Patel crossing in the Civil Lines area on Saturday night by a joint team of Kotwali police and forest department officials. An FIR was lodged against him under the Wildlife Protection Act on Sunday.

Identified as Deepak, 20, a labourer from Barapather Nal Shekhan village under Kotwali police station in Pilibhit district, the poacher was on way from Pilibhit to Delhi. He had trapped the parrots in Pilibhit forest area and was going to sell them in Delhi.

Kotwali police station house officer Geetesh Kapil said, “On Saturday night, we received a tip-off about the accused’s presence in Civil Lines near Patel crossing. A four-member police team along with two foresters, Syed Qamar Ali and Vijay Singh, and one forest guard, Omkar Singh, reached the spot. The accused was sitting in the bus. We nabbed him and seized 600 parrots.”
